Medium Neutral Citation: Strathfield Municipal Council v Michael Raad Architect Pty Ltd (No 3) [2018] NSWLEC 46 Hearing dates: 23 February 2018, 9 March 2018, 21 March 2018 (written submissions only) Date of orders: 10 April 2018 Decision date: 10 April 2018 Jurisdiction: Class 4 Before: Robson J Decision: See orders at [21] Catchwords: COSTS – applicant seeks costs of the proceedings – where interlocutory injunction granted and proceedings have subsequently been rendered otiose by grant of development consent – applicable legal principles Legislation Cited: Civil Procedure Act 2005 (NSW) s 98 Environmental Planning and Assessment Act 1979 (NSW) s 76A Uniform Civil Procedure Rules 2005 (NSW) r 42 Cases Cited: Michael Raad Architects Pty Ltd v Strathfield Municipal Council [2018] NSWLEC 1019 Patakas v Bevan (No 2) [2017] NSWSC 303 Strathfield Municipal Council v Michael Raad Architect Pty Ltd (No 1) [2017] NSWLEC 105 Strathfield Municipal Council v Michael Raad Architect Pty Ltd (No 2) [2017] NSWLEC 119 Category: Costs Parties: Strathfield Municipal Council (Applicant) Michael Raad Architect Pty Ltd (First Respondent) Hallmark Construction Pty Ltd (Second Respondent) Telmet Ventures Pty Ltd (Third Respondent) Representation: Counsel: C J Leggat SC (Applicant) R P L Lancaster SC (First, Second and Third Respondents)
